Rams Offseason 2012: Rams Discussing Extensions With Long, Laurinaitis

The St. Louis Rams started to a mold a new future for themselves with the hiring of head coach Jeff Fisher and GM Les Snead, and now the latter is looking to secure two of the team's best young players. According to COO Kevin Demoff, the team has began preliminary contract extension talks with James Laurinaitis and Chris Long.

Although the talks are in their infancy, Demoff also said that the the Rams have "plenty of cap room in 2013 and the plan is to re-sign both of them." Neither player will likely come cheap, but they won't break the bank, either, and the Rams could use young players with experience as they look to rebuild the team from the ground up.
